There are a ton of selfhosted bookmark syncing and managing solutions.
In addition to https://github.com/awesome-selfhosted/awesome-selfhosted#bookmarks-and-link-sharing I found these:
- Betula - https://sr.ht/~bouncepaw/betula/
- Linkwallet - https://github.com/tardisx/linkwallet
- Nextcloud Bookmarks - https://apps.nextcloud.com/apps/bookmarks (Only makes sense when you’ve already set up Nextcloud)
- Postmarks - https://github.com/ckolderup/postmarks
- xBrowserSync - https://www.xbrowsersync.org/
I’m sure there are a ton more out there.
Basically all I want is to sync and somewhat categorize/tag bookmarks across my devices. Website archival, sharing and multi-user support is optional.
Going by GitHub stars I guess using Floccus with LinkWarden or Karakeep is the way to go?


I’ve been using Wallabag for years, after leaving Pocket, then just sharing links between devices using browser bookmarks or sync, and trying another solution that was shiny but lacking (can’t recall the name).
Wallabag has extensions for most browsers, apps for iOS and Android (that hook into the “Share with…” functionality), and runs in a low-resource Docker container. The web UI isn’t pretty, but it’s functional.
I have SWAG+Authelia (another Docker stack) and Cloudflare sitting in front of it, so has all the SSL and MFA needed.